Farmhouse One-Pot MealFarmhouse One-Pot is a traditional rural dish primarily made with pork, potatoes, green beans, and corn. The preparation involves placing these ingredients along with seasonings into a pot and slow-cooking them, allowing the flavors to blend thoroughly and create a rich, layered taste.
Large Bone-in Pork RibPork knuckle bones, using pork knuckles as the main ingredient, are simmered to produce a rich bone broth and tender marrow. During cooking, ginger slices and scallions can be added for flavor, making it a nutritious traditional dish.
Crispy Fried Small River ShrimpDry-fried small river shrimp is a dish primarily made with fresh small river shrimp. After cleaning and draining, the shrimp are marinated with salt, cooking wine, and starch until well mixed, then fried in hot oil until the surface becomes crispy and golden yellow, ready to be served.
Crispy Fried MushroomsDry-fried mushrooms are made primarily from fresh mushrooms. After washing and draining, they are coated with a batter or breadcrumbs and deep-fried until golden and crispy. No seasonings are added during preparation, preserving the natural flavor of the mushrooms.
Spare Ribs and Green Beans StewStewed spare ribs and green beans in one pot, using spare ribs and green beans as the main ingredients. First, braise the spare ribs until they are about 70-80% cooked, then add the green beans and continue braising together. When the green beans are fully cooked and have absorbed the rich aroma of the ribs, the dish is ready to serve. The sauce is rich and flavorful, with tender and fresh textures of the ingredients.
Stir-Fried Three DelicaciesStir-fried Three Delicacies is a Chinese stir-fry dish featuring three main ingredients, commonly including pork, green pepper, and wood ear mushrooms. The ingredients are sliced and quickly stir-fried, then seasoned with sauces such as soy sauce, salt, and sugar, followed by thickening the sauce with a cornstarch slurry. The cooking process emphasizes precise heat control to maintain the fresh and tender texture of the ingredients.
Premium Pig-Killing DishPremium pork dish is a traditional recipe featuring pork as the main ingredient, typically including fatty pork, blood curd, pickled cabbage, vermicelli, and pork bones. The pork is first stewed until tender, then pickled cabbage and vermicelli are added, followed by blood curd for flavor, creating a rich broth.
Crispy Pork TenderloinSoft-fried pork tenderloin is a dish made primarily from pork tenderloin. The meat is sliced, marinated, coated in starch or batter, and deep-fried until golden and crispy outside with a tender inside.
Sweet and Sour PorkGuobaorou is a traditional dish made primarily from pork tenderloin. The meat is sliced and marinated, then deep-fried in hot oil until golden and crispy. It is then stir-fried with a sweet and sour sauce made from sugar and vinegar, ensuring each piece of meat is evenly coated with the sauce.
